Phil Mickelson played nearly flawless golf only making one bogey – 5 on the par 4 10th – and shot 66 (-5) en route to his first Open Championship win. He left players behind him chasing as he birdied the 17th and 18th virtually guaranteeing the win. Ian Poulter made a run for the Claret Jug with a round of 67 (-4) to be the early clubhouse leader at 1 over par. In the end no player could match him and fittingly the best round of the day won the tournament. Tiger Woods finished T6 (+2) with 6 bogeys in his final round halting his chance of winning  for the 4th time.

Mickelson made one important change to his bag at Muirfield, taking out his Callaway X Hot Phrankenwood which he used  last week to win the European Tour’s Scottish Open and  added  a 64-degree Callaway Mack Daddy 2 wedge.

What’s in Phil Mickelson’s bag:

Fariway wood: Callaway X Hot 3Deep (Fubuki K 70x shaft), 13 degrees

Hybrid: PING Anser, (Kuro Kage 90x shaft), 17 degrees

Irons (4-PW): Callaway X Forged (4; KBS Tour V1 shaft), (5-PW Irons; KBS Tour V2 shafts)

Wedges: Callaway JAWS (52, 56 degrees; KBS Tour V2 shafts), Callaway Mack Daddy 2 (60, 64 degrees; KBS Tour V2 shafts)

Putter: Odyssey Versa #9 (white/black/white)

Ball: Callaway HEX Chrome+
